Perfect Cheese Portions: How Much Sliced Cheese For 100 Sandwiches?

how many lbs of sliced cheese for 100 sandwiches

When planning to make 100 sandwiches, determining the right amount of sliced cheese is crucial to ensure both efficiency and satisfaction. On average, a standard sandwich uses about 1 to 2 ounces of sliced cheese, depending on the desired thickness and type of cheese. For 100 sandwiches, this translates to approximately 12.5 to 25 pounds of cheese. Factors such as the sandwich size, cheese variety, and personal preference may influence the exact quantity needed. To avoid waste or shortages, it’s advisable to calculate based on specific requirements and consider purchasing slightly more than estimated to accommodate variations.

Waste Factor: Account for trimming and uneven slicing by adding extra pounds

Sliced cheese rarely conforms to the exact dimensions of a sandwich, leading to inevitable waste from trimming and uneven cuts. This inefficiency becomes significant when preparing 100 sandwiches, where small losses per slice compound into substantial deficits. For instance, if each slice yields 10% waste due to irregular edges or thickness variations, a 1-pound block intended for 20 sandwiches would only effectively cover 18. To avoid running short, factor in this waste by increasing your total cheese quantity.

The waste factor varies based on cheese type and slicing method. Softer cheeses like provolone or cheddar tend to crumble or tear more during slicing, while harder cheeses like Swiss may produce more uniform but still imperfect slices. Pre-sliced cheese often includes thinner cuts to minimize waste, but bulk slicing for 100 sandwiches typically involves thicker, less consistent portions. As a rule of thumb, add 15–20% extra cheese to account for these losses. For 100 sandwiches requiring 10 pounds of cheese, purchase 11.5 to 12 pounds to ensure full coverage.

Practical tips can minimize waste during preparation. Use a sharp, long-bladed knife for cleaner cuts, and chill the cheese beforehand to reduce crumbling. If slicing by hand, aim for consistency rather than perfection, as minor irregularities are unavoidable. For large-scale prep, consider using a deli slicer with adjustable thickness settings to maintain uniformity. However, even with these measures, the waste factor remains a critical consideration. Always err on the side of excess to avoid mid-assembly shortages.

Cost Efficiency: Bulk purchases may reduce cost per pound for large quantities

Buying sliced cheese in bulk for 100 sandwiches isn't just about quantity—it's a strategic move to slash costs. Wholesale suppliers often offer tiered pricing, where the cost per pound drops significantly as volume increases. For instance, purchasing 50 pounds of cheddar might reduce the price from $6 per pound to $4.50, a savings of $75 on that single order. This model rewards large-scale buyers by spreading production and shipping costs over more units, effectively lowering the expense for each pound.

However, cost efficiency in bulk buying isn’t automatic. It requires careful planning to avoid pitfalls like overbuying or spoilage. A 100-sandwich event might need 20–25 pounds of cheese, depending on portion size (typically 1–2 slices per sandwich, with each slice weighing about 0.5–0.7 ounces). Calculate exact needs before committing to a bulk order. For example, if a 20-pound case costs $80 and a 10-pound case costs $50, the larger purchase saves $1 per pound despite the higher upfront cost.

Storage and shelf life are critical factors in maximizing bulk savings. Sliced cheese lasts 3–4 weeks in the refrigerator but can be extended to 6 months if frozen. For events spaced over time, freezing half the bulk purchase ensures freshness while maintaining the lower cost per pound. Vacuum-sealed packaging or portioning cheese into smaller freezer bags can prevent waste and preserve quality, making bulk buying a practical long-term strategy.
